Engineering Manager, Data and Knowledge Management

Vantor is forging the new frontier of spatial intelligence, helping decision makers and operators navigate what’s happening now and shape what’s coming next. They are seeking a data-focused technical leader to own the Data Management team within a multi-layered Knowledge Management modernization program while also serving as a corporate people manager.

Responsibilities

Lead the Data Management team, spearheading the design and implementation of data lifecycle management, governance, quality, metadata, lineage, and stewardship efforts for an IC customer
Define and enforce data management standards and practices that enable seamless data movement across ontology, pipelines, platforms, and AI systems
Collaborate closely with solutions architecture leadership and other team leads to ensure data flows properly across the organization, is consistently structured, governed, and accessible
Translate architectural intent into actionable implementation guidance for engineering teams
Lead the day-to-day operations and tasking of your team. Manage workload, breakdown high level technical direction to smaller tasks and assign those tasks to engineers
Identify data risks, gaps, and technical debt and drive mitigation strategies
Partner with ontology, pipeline, platform, and AI leads to ensure end-to-end data continuity
Support architectural reviews to validate that data can be ingested, maintained, governed, and reused effectively
Act as a bridge between architecture, engineering, and operations to prevent siloed implementations
Ensure data management considerations are embedded early in design decisions
Serve as the senior technical authority for data management for customer and exclusive stakeholders
Provide expert guidance on data management decisions, tradeoffs, and best practices
Communicate complex technical concepts clearly to both technical and non-technical audiences
Serve as a people manager for corporate staff, separate from day-to-day contract technical delivery
Support hiring, onboarding, performance management, career development, and employee engagement
Foster a culture of accountability, growth, and collaboration within a hybrid work environment
Partner with the Lead Technical Manager to ensure alignment between corporate workforce planning and contract needs

Preferred

Master's degree in computer science, mathematics, physics, statistics, operations research, engineering, or equivalent technical field
Experience with semantic technologies, including: RDF, OWL, SPARQL
Experience with graph databases such as Neo4j, AWS Neptune, or similar technologies
Hands-on experience with: Vector databases, AI model fine-tuning, Prompt engineering
Background in data governance, information management, or knowledge engineering
Experience supporting knowledge management, analytics, or AI-enabled systems
Familiarity with cloud-based data platforms (AWS, Azure, GCP) and modern data architectures
